Calculate Your Ideal Sleep Time

Getting enough sleep is essential for your physical and mental well-being. While most adults require around 7-9 hours of sleep per night, the ideal amount can vary depending on elements like age, lifestyle, and individual needs. To discover your ideal sleep time, consider how you perform after different amounts of sleep.

  • Monitor your sleep habits
  • Pay attention to your energy levels
  • Adjust your bedtime gradually

By observing these cues, you can identify the amount of sleep that has you feeling refreshed and ready to approach your day.

Just How Many Zzzs Are Enough?

Ever fight to get enough sleep? You're not alone. Most people feel they don't receive enough shut-eye. But the amount of sleep you need isn't a one-size-fits-all situation. It depends on a few factors like your age, lifestyle, and even your DNA. Typically, adults need around 7 to 9 hours of sleep per night.

  • Kids and teens require more sleep than adults.
  • Lacking sleep can have serious effects on your health, well-being, and even your skills at work or school.

So how do you figure out your ideal sleep needs? Trust your instincts and strive for a consistent sleep schedule. If you're feeling worn out during the day, it might be time to adjust your sleep habits.
